摘要
Although entrepreneurial exit can be regarded as a career choice, we lack an in-depth understanding of the psychological mechanism driving entrepreneurs to have this intention. Based on the integration of person-environment fit theory and conservation of resources theory, we illustrated a moderated mediation model to explore how misfit between entrepreneurs and their entrepreneurship affects entrepreneurs' intention to exit their current business. We used three-wave data from 287 owner-manager entrepreneurs to test the hypotheses. Our results indicated that person-entrepreneurship misfit was positively related to entrepreneurial burnout, which was in turn associated with entrepreneurial exit intention. Furthermore, we found that the entrepreneurial exit plan strengthened the effect of entrepreneurial burnout on entrepreneurial exit intention and the indirect effect of person-entrepreneurship misfit on entrepreneurial exit intention. This study expands fit/misfit and entrepreneurial exit literature by providing new insight into the psychological mechanism of person-entrepreneurship misfit on entrepreneurial exit intention from the perspective of the conservation of resources.
